NESCAC Boasts 13 NFHCA All-Americans

COLORADO SPRINGS, Colo. — The National Field Hockey Coaches Association (NFHCA) announces the 48 Division III student-athletes selected by member coaches as 2025 NFHCA All-Americans, sponsored by Apex Field Hockey. These outstanding athletes have been named to the First, Second, and Third Teams, highlighting their remarkable performances this fall. The NFHCA Division III All-American announcement is the third in a list of postseason awards from the NFHCA. The association has already released the 2025 NFHCA Division III All-Region teams and the 2025 NFHCA Division III Regional Players of the Year. The NFHCA Division III National Player of the Year will be announced on December 18.
